Fraud in teacher recruitment exams: 19 held in Rangpur
Sr. Staff Reporter, Rangpur :
Rangpur Metropolitan Police has arrested 19 people of device fraud syndicate in primary teacher recruitment exam in Rangpur. The police recovered several devices and mobile phones.
This information was given by Metropolitan Police Commissioner Moniruzzaman at a press briefing at Rangpur city’s DB office on Friday at 12 noon.
According to the police, in the preliminary teacher recruitment examination, the contract was made to answer the question papers of the candidates using the Bitu X device. According to that agreement, 19 people were arrested from different places of Rangpur on the eve of the preparation, the night before the exam and the morning. Among the arrested persons are three teachers of a reputed educational institution in Rangpur, 11 examinees and five members of a device fraud syndicate.
Among the arrested examinees are eight women, who were seized from the examination center with the devices before the commencement of the examination. Meanwhile, 11 devices, 80 phones and admit cards were recovered from them.
Rangpur Metropolitan Police Commissioner Moniruzzaman said that the government is fully aware of all the recruitment tests. However, an unscrupulous gang is involved in this fraud by misusing digital devices. Rangpur Metropolitan Police’s Intelligence Department has arrested the device fraud gang from the center on the night before the exam, in the morning and before the start of the exam. As a result of their detention, the gang could not leak the examination papers. He confirmed that there was no question paper leak in this incident.
In this regard, Deputy Director of Rangpur Department of Primary Education Department, Mujahidul Islam said that all measures are taken to conduct the examination smoothly. It is the ministry’s decision to cancel the exam or not. Moreover, Rangpur Divisional Commissioner is supervising the matter.
